Schedule Management

You can associate a calendar of appointments with any object in your database – in particular with CIs and Users. This helps users to see when things are scheduled on various items defined in Service Desk or Asset Manager in a calendar view. You can also add appointments to items as part of a process, ensuring that any work planned is recorded along with the other data for that process. Recipients added to these appointments can add these appointments to their external calendars.

Recommended uses for Schedule Management include adding a calendar of appointments to the window for a CI or for an Analyst. This enables you to see when the CI has changes scheduled for it, or to see when an analyst is busy.

Appointment calendars are available in Web Access only: they are not available in Ivanti Workspaces or the console.

You can also add calendars as gadgets in Web Access so that users can see the availability of services or analysts.

Calendar gadgets are available in Web Access only: they are not available in Workspaces or the console. For more information about Calendar gadgets, see The Calendar gadget.
